The new Battery Installation Standard (MIS 3012) outlines the requirements for MCS certified installers who supply, design, and install electrical energy storage or battery systems. It covers installations up to 50kW and Electrical Energy Storage Systems (EESS) classes 1 – 4.

Battery storage systems come in numerous forms, so for the purpose of this new standard MCS has adopted a classification system aligned with the four EESS classes: Class 1 – all the components in the same enclosure, or multiple enclosures from the same manufacturer but with no visible direct current (DC) cable.
5.5.27 All storage batteries in composite systems intended for use in dwellings shall be housed in a suitable enclosure meeting at least IP3X as defined in BS EN 60529, with top surfaces at least IP4X as defined in BS EN 60529. Where BS 7671 requires a higher ingress protection rating for the location, BS 7671 requirements shall take precedence.
Storage batteries shall be arranged so that, during access to the enclosure or battery room, it is not possible to inadvertently make simultaneous contact with a potential difference exceeding 120V.
5.5.21 Charge management equipment shall comply with the storage battery manufacturer’s recommendations for charge management and monitoring. 5.5.22 Charging shall cease when the storage battery voltages, currents or temperatures when charging move outside safe parameters published by the storage battery manufacturer.

Online Services Email Contact1. Maximum Fixing Bracket spacing must not exceed 3000mm suitable for both caged and fall arrest system ladders. 2. Where bracket spacing is required to be greater than 3000mm, the RL413 Ladder Stile Strengthening Kit is required. 3. Brackets attached to brick or blockwork must be certified for reaction load suitability by structural engineer. 4.

Online Services Email ContactAutomotive Safety Standards: Automotive safety regulations, such as those set by the National Highway Traffic Safety Administration (NHTSA), extend to battery design and installation. Regulations related to crash safety and fire prevention require that batteries are secured properly and do not pose a hazard to vehicle occupants or emergency responders.
